2011-05-14 5 views
1

나는 어떤 이유로 CSS 전환이 작동하지 않는 것 같습니다. 나는 이것이 아주 간단한 실수라고 확신한다. 그러나 나는 지금 1 시간 동안 벽에 머리를 치고 있었다. Windows 7 64 비트에서 mozilla firefox 4.0.1을 사용하고 있습니다. 아직 표준화되지 않는CSS 전환이 작동하지 않습니까?

<style> 
a:link { 
transition: color 1s ease-in-out; 
color: #fff; 
text-decoration: none; 
text-shadow: 1px 1px #000; 
} 

a:hover { 
color: #0072bc; 
text-decoration: none; 
text-shadow: 1px 1px #000; 
} 
</style> 
<a href="#">test</a> 
+0

자세한 내용을 원할 경우 작성한 자습서를보십시오. http://css3.bradshawenterprises.com –

답변

0

당신은 -moz- 접두사를 사용해야합니다. 따라서 :

-moz-transition: color 1s ease-in-out; 
+0

고마워요, 잊어 버렸습니다. – Zachary

1

CSS 전환은 실험적이지만 일부 엔진에서 구현됩니다. 당신은 특정 속성을 사용해야합니다

-moz-transition /* for gecko based like firefox*/ 
-webkit-transition /* for chrome safari ... */ 
-o-transition /* for opera*/ 
+0

실험적이어서 구문이 변경 될 수 있음을 의미하지는 마십시오. – sitifensys

+0

나는 그것이 브라우저 고유의 접두사를 필요로하는 새로운 CSS 속성 중 하나라는 것을 잊어 버렸다. – Zachary

+0

IE10pp2의 경우 아마 -ms-transition이 나온다. –

0

당신의 SASS 프레임 워크에 보일 것입니다 CSS 저작. 프레임 워크가 모든 것을 처리하기 때문에 실험 종속성에 대해 걱정할 필요가 없습니다.

관련 문제